FLOTATORS

Flotators are efficient systems for the continuous removal of suspended oils and solids from water.

Specifically, they are secondary treatments to be installed after the API separator and/or the CPI separator.

This equipment is especially ideal when high flow rates are involved and if significant separation performance is required.

TECNIPLANT specializes in the design, engineering and construction of different types of induced air/gas flotators (IAF/IGF) and dissolved air/gas flotators (DAF/DGF).
Air and induced gas flotators can be:

  1. turbines (IDF – Impeller Drive Flotators)
  2. injectors (EDF – Eductor Drive Flotators)

Both types are composed of the following compartments: a series of flotation cells and the inlet and outlet chambers.

Air and dissolved gas flotators use an external compressor to create bubbles.

In addition, based on customer specifications, TECNIPLANT can produce the mentioned flotators with atmospheric or pressurised design.

In general, TECNIPLANT flotators are designed as stand-alone systems or combined with skids complete with ancillaries.

In both cases, the oil content leaving the flotator can be reduced by up to 95% of the input value, with the addition of a quantity of properly selected polyelectrolyte.

THE DISTINCTIVE ELEMENTS OF FLOTATORS

The ability to remove solids with a particle size up to 30 microns is one of the distinguishing elements of TECNIPLANT flotators.

Below there is a list of all the characteristic elements of our line of flotators:

  • Removal of solids with a particle size up to 30 microns
  • Suitable for treating water with a maximum input oil content of about 250 mg/l
  • Reduction of oil content by up to 95% of the input value
  • Atmospheric or pressurised construction
  • Internal and external anticorrosive surface treatment
  • Low cost and minimal maintenance
  • Flow rates up to 1200 m3/h per equipment
  • Very low retention times for IAF and IGF (a few minutes)
  • Interiors in AISI 316L, Duplex and Super Duplex, etc.
  • Construction according to ASME VIII Div. 1, PED, U-Stamp, etc.
  • Compact design
